Output 7540568429b3671452cf1c20146b3b461a357f03d1c8bd047000328681199277:1

value
5245
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f908729bc0e34253ec3abfaecd7362a9002059 OP_EQUAL
address
3MeqZUjDrJzv3KAx8qjhMdFrRuoopqqXe6
transaction
7540568429b3671452cf1c20146b3b461a357f03d1c8bd047000328681199277
confirmations
205498
spent
true